Single Mom Housing Assistance
As a single mom, you face significant challenges in providing a stable home for your family.
You can access housing programs like the NC Homeowner Assistance Fund and Housing Choice Vouchers.
Community resources, such as local shelters and support services, also help with eviction prevention and utility payments.
These resources can provide essential assistance, helping you find and maintain a safe home for your family.

Work First Family Assistance Program For Single Mothers
You’re likely looking for programs that can provide financial support and help you get back on your feet, which is where the Work First Family Assistance Program comes in.
This program offers cash payments, job finding support, and other services to help you transition to self-sufficiency, but you’ll need to meet certain eligibility criteria, such as being a North Carolina resident with an income below 200% of the federal poverty level.
Program Details
The Work First Family Assistance Program in North Carolina provides essential support to single mothers struggling to make ends meet, offering cash payments of up to $272 monthly to help with financial stability.
You’ll find program benefits, such as cash aid, and an application process that’s straightforward.
Key aspects include:
- Cash payments
- Job finding support
- Transportation help
- Childcare assistance, all helping you navigate the program details.
Eligibility Criteria
If you’re a single mom in North Carolina, determining your eligibility for the Work First Family Assistance Program is essential to getting the support you need. You’ll navigate the application process to access program benefits.
| Criteria | Description |
|---|---|
| Residency | NC resident |
| Income | below 200% FPL |
| Application | through DSS |
| Agreement | MRA required |
| Employment | job seeking |
